📞 What is V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ol)?

V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) is a technology that enables voice calls using the internet instead of traditional telephone lines. Instead of analog signals traveling through copper wires, your voice is converted into digital data packets and transmitted over IP networks.

Think of it as email for your phone calls—digital, efficient, and dramatically more cost-effective than traditional landlines.

Eliminate expensive line rental fees and drastically reduce call costs, especially for long-distance and international calls. Most businesses save 40-60% on their phone bills.

Make and receive calls from anywhere with internet access—office, home, or on the move. Your phone number follows you, not your desk.

Add or remove users instantly without engineer callouts or physical infrastructure changes. Perfect for growing businesses or seasonal fluctuations.

Core VoIP Capabilities:

Voice Calling: HD-quality calls over internet connections
Call Forwarding & Transfer: Route calls intelligently to any device
Voicemail to Email: Receive voicemails as audio files in your inbox
Auto-Attendant (IVR): Professional automated greetings and call routing
Conference Calling: Host multi-party voice conferences
Call Analytics: Track call volumes, durations, and patterns

🌐 What is Unified Communications (UC)?

Unified Communications (UC) is a comprehensive platform that integrates multiple communication and collaboration tools into a single, cohesive ecosystem. It combines voice, video, messaging, presence, file sharing, and screen sharing into one unified experience.

UC doesn't just replace your phone system—it transforms how your entire organization communicates and collaborates, breaking down silos between different communication channels.

The UC Advantage

UC = VoIP + Video + Messaging + Collaboration + Presence + Integration

It's not just an upgrade—it's a complete communication transformation

All VoIP capabilities plus advanced call routing, queuing, and analytics

See colleague availability in real-time across all devices and platforms

HD video meetings, screen sharing, and virtual collaboration rooms

Seamless document sharing and collaboration within conversations

Team chat, direct messaging, and persistent conversation threads

Connect with Microsoft 365, Google Workspace, CRM systems, and more
